The cheapest way to get from Grange-over-Sands to Whitley Bay is to drive which costs £25 - £40 and takes 2h 14m.
The fastest way to get from Grange-over-Sands to Whitley Bay is to drive which takes 2h 14m and costs £25 - £40.
No, there is no direct train from Grange-over-Sands to Whitley Bay. However, there are services departing from Grange-over-Sands and arriving at Whitley Bay via Lancaster, Carlisle and Central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 50m.
The distance between Grange-over-Sands and Whitley Bay is 155 miles. The road distance is 103.8 miles.
The best way to get from Grange-over-Sands to Whitley Bay without a car is to train which takes 3h 50m and costs £50 - £110.
It takes approximately 3h 50m to get from Grange-over-Sands to Whitley Bay, including transfers.
